Its essentially putting rules above God & Human needs, an example of this was when the pharisees again where mad at Christ for asking a man to get up and move when he was paralyzed before which resulted in him moving a mat & healing someone during the sabbath, The Bible condemns this practice of Legalism in

Matthew 12:9-10

9 And when he was departed thence, he went into their synagogue:

10 And, behold, there was a man which had his hand withered. And they asked him, saying, Is it lawful to heal on the sabbath days? that they might accuse him.

They where most likely hoping that the Savior would say Yes so that they could arrest The Savior however his answer was that and this is shown in 

Matthew 12:11-12

11 And he said unto them, What man shall there be among you, that shall have one sheep, and if it fall into a pit on the sabbath day, will he not lay hold on it, and lift it out?

12 How much then is a man better than a sheep? Wherefore it is lawful to do well on the sabbath days.
